|
5454 | 5454 | "shape":"NetworkInterfaceId",
|
5455 | 5455 | "documentation":"<p>The ID of the network interface.</p>",
|
5456 | 5456 | "locationName":"networkInterfaceId"
|
| 5457 | + }, |
| 5458 | + "NetworkCardIndex":{ |
| 5459 | + "shape":"Integer", |
| 5460 | + "documentation":"<p>The index of the network card. Some instance types support multiple network cards. The primary network interface must be assigned to network card index 0. The default is network card index 0.</p>" |
5457 | 5461 | }
|
5458 | 5462 | },
|
5459 | 5463 | "documentation":"<p>Contains the parameters for AttachNetworkInterface.</p>"
|
|
5465 | 5469 | "shape":"String",
|
5466 | 5470 | "documentation":"<p>The ID of the network interface attachment.</p>",
|
5467 | 5471 | "locationName":"attachmentId"
|
| 5472 | + }, |
| 5473 | + "NetworkCardIndex":{ |
| 5474 | + "shape":"Integer", |
| 5475 | + "documentation":"<p>The index of the network card.</p>", |
| 5476 | + "locationName":"networkCardIndex" |
5468 | 5477 | }
|
5469 | 5478 | },
|
5470 | 5479 | "documentation":"<p>Contains the output of AttachNetworkInterface.</p>"
|
|
23517 | 23526 | "shape":"AttachmentStatus",
|
23518 | 23527 | "documentation":"<p>The attachment state.</p>",
|
23519 | 23528 | "locationName":"status"
|
| 23529 | + }, |
| 23530 | + "NetworkCardIndex":{ |
| 23531 | + "shape":"Integer", |
| 23532 | + "documentation":"<p>The index of the network card.</p>", |
| 23533 | + "locationName":"networkCardIndex" |
23520 | 23534 | }
|
23521 | 23535 | },
|
23522 | 23536 | "documentation":"<p>Describes a network interface attachment.</p>"
|
|
23599 | 23613 | },
|
23600 | 23614 | "InterfaceType":{
|
23601 | 23615 | "shape":"String",
|
23602 |
| - "documentation":"<p>The type of network interface. To create an Elastic Fabric Adapter (EFA), specify <code>efa</code>. For more information, see <a href=\"https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/efa.html\">Elastic Fabric Adapter</a> in the <i>Amazon Elastic Compute Cloud User Guide</i>.</p> <p>If you are not creating an EFA, specify <code>interface</code> or omit this parameter.</p> <p>Valid values: <code>interface</code> | <code>efa</code> </p>" |
| 23616 | + "documentation":"<p>The type of network interface.</p> <p>To create an Elastic Fabric Adapter (EFA), specify <code>efa</code>. For more information, see <a href=\"https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/efa.html\">Elastic Fabric Adapter</a> in the <i>Amazon Elastic Compute Cloud User Guide</i>.</p> <p>If you are not creating an EFA, specify <code>interface</code> or omit this parameter.</p> <p>Valid values: <code>interface</code> | <code>efa</code> </p>" |
| 23617 | + }, |
| 23618 | + "NetworkCardIndex":{ |
| 23619 | + "shape":"Integer", |
| 23620 | + "documentation":"<p>The index of the network card. Some instance types support multiple network cards. The primary network interface must be assigned to network card index 0. The default is network card index 0.</p>" |
23603 | 23621 | }
|
23604 | 23622 | },
|
23605 | 23623 | "documentation":"<p>Describes a network interface.</p>"
|
|
24128 | 24146 | "p3.8xlarge",
|
24129 | 24147 | "p3.16xlarge",
|
24130 | 24148 | "p3dn.24xlarge",
|
| 24149 | + "p4d.24xlarge", |
24131 | 24150 | "d2.xlarge",
|
24132 | 24151 | "d2.2xlarge",
|
24133 | 24152 | "d2.4xlarge",
|
|
25281 | 25300 | "documentation":"<p>To enable the instance for AWS Nitro Enclaves, set this parameter to <code>true</code>.</p>"
|
25282 | 25301 | }
|
25283 | 25302 | },
|
25284 |
| - "documentation":"<p>Indicates whether the instance is enabled for AWS Nitro Enclaves. For more information, see <a href=\"https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/nitro-enclave.html\"> AWS Nitro Enclaves</a> in the <i>Amazon Elastic Compute Cloud User Guide</i>.</p>" |
| 25303 | + "documentation":"<p>Indicates whether the instance is enabled for AWS Nitro Enclaves. For more information, see <a href=\"https://docs.aws.amazon.com/enclaves/latest/user/nitro-enclave.html\"> What is AWS Nitro Enclaves?</a> in the <i>AWS Nitro Enclaves User Guide</i>.</p>" |
25285 | 25304 | },
|
25286 | 25305 | "LaunchTemplateErrorCode":{
|
25287 | 25306 | "type":"string",
|
|
25520 | 25539 | "shape":"SubnetId",
|
25521 | 25540 | "documentation":"<p>The ID of the subnet for the network interface.</p>",
|
25522 | 25541 | "locationName":"subnetId"
|
| 25542 | + }, |
| 25543 | + "NetworkCardIndex":{ |
| 25544 | + "shape":"Integer", |
| 25545 | + "documentation":"<p>The index of the network card.</p>", |
| 25546 | + "locationName":"networkCardIndex" |
25523 | 25547 | }
|
25524 | 25548 | },
|
25525 | 25549 | "documentation":"<p>Describes a network interface.</p>"
|
|
25590 | 25614 | "SubnetId":{
|
25591 | 25615 | "shape":"SubnetId",
|
25592 | 25616 | "documentation":"<p>The ID of the subnet for the network interface.</p>"
|
| 25617 | + }, |
| 25618 | + "NetworkCardIndex":{ |
| 25619 | + "shape":"Integer", |
| 25620 | + "documentation":"<p>The index of the network card. Some instance types support multiple network cards. The primary network interface must be assigned to network card index 0. The default is network card index 0.</p>" |
25593 | 25621 | }
|
25594 | 25622 | },
|
25595 | 25623 | "documentation":"<p>The parameters for a network interface.</p>"
|
|
28978 | 29006 | },
|
28979 | 29007 | "PublicIp":{
|
28980 | 29008 | "shape":"String",
|
28981 |
| - "documentation":"<p>The address of the Elastic IP address or Carrier IP address bound to the network interface.</p>", |
| 29009 | + "documentation":"<p>The address of the Elastic IP address bound to the network interface.</p>", |
28982 | 29010 | "locationName":"publicIp"
|
28983 | 29011 | },
|
28984 | 29012 | "CustomerOwnedIp":{
|
|
29017 | 29045 | "documentation":"<p>The device index of the network interface attachment on the instance.</p>",
|
29018 | 29046 | "locationName":"deviceIndex"
|
29019 | 29047 | },
|
| 29048 | + "NetworkCardIndex":{ |
| 29049 | + "shape":"Integer", |
| 29050 | + "documentation":"<p>The index of the network card.</p>", |
| 29051 | + "locationName":"networkCardIndex" |
| 29052 | + }, |
29020 | 29053 | "InstanceId":{
|
29021 | 29054 | "shape":"String",
|
29022 | 29055 | "documentation":"<p>The ID of the instance.</p>",
|
|
31595 | 31628 | },
|
31596 | 31629 | "EnclaveOptions":{
|
31597 | 31630 | "shape":"LaunchTemplateEnclaveOptionsRequest",
|
31598 |
| - "documentation":"<p>Indicates whether the instance is enabled for AWS Nitro Enclaves. For more information, see <a href=\"https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/nitro-enclave.html\"> AWS Nitro Enclaves</a> in the <i>Amazon Elastic Compute Cloud User Guide</i>.</p> <p>You can't enable AWS Nitro Enclaves and hibernation on the same instance. For more information about AWS Nitro Enclaves requirements, see <a href=\"https://docs.aws.amazon.com/AWSEC2/latest/UserGuide/nitro-enclave.html#nitro-enclave-reqs\"> AWS Nitro Enclaves</a> in the <i>Amazon Elastic Compute Cloud User Guide</i>.</p>" |
| 31631 | + "documentation":"<p>Indicates whether the instance is enabled for AWS Nitro Enclaves. For more information, see <a href=\"https://docs.aws.amazon.com/enclaves/latest/user/nitro-enclave.html\"> What is AWS Nitro Enclaves?</a> in the <i>AWS Nitro Enclaves User Guide</i>.</p> <p>You can't enable AWS Nitro Enclaves and hibernation on the same instance.</p>" |
31599 | 31632 | }
|
31600 | 31633 | },
|
31601 | 31634 | "documentation":"<p>The information to include in the launch template.</p>"
|
|
0 commit comments